[目的] 探讨P16、CDK4、cyclinD1蛋白在乳腺癌组织中的表达情况及临床意义。[方法]用免疫组织化学方法,检测32例乳腺癌组织石蜡切片P16、CDK4及cyclinD1蛋白的表达情况,并分析其与临床病理学指标之间的关系。[结果] P16、CDK4在I级与II级、III级中的表达差异有显著性意义(P<0. 05)。P16、CDK4蛋白的阳性表达与患者的年龄、肿瘤的大小、淋巴结转移及雌激素受体(ER)、孕激素受体(PR)表达均无显著相关性。cyclinD1在I级与II级、III级中的表达差异没有显著性意义(P>0. 05),随着乳腺癌分化程度的降低,阳性表达呈现升高趋势。cyclinD1蛋白的阳性表达与患者的年龄、肿瘤的大小、淋巴结转移及ER、PR表达均无明显相关性。[结论] P16蛋白的失表达和CDK4、cyclinD1蛋白的过表达可能参与了乳腺癌的发生和发展。 |

Expressions of P16,CDK4,cyclinD1 and their clinical significance in breast carcinomas |

Abstract: |
[Objective] To investigate the expressions of P16, CDK4, cyclinD1 and the clinical significance of their expression in breast carcinoma. [Methods] The expressions of P16, CK4 and cyclinD1 were detected by immunohistochemistry in 32 cases of paraffin-embedded breast carcinoma tissues. Then, the positive rates of P16, CK4 and cyclinD1 were compared with the clinical pathological markers. [Results] The positive rates of P16 and CDK4 among the gradeⅠ, Ⅱand Ⅲ showed significant difference (P<0.05),indicating that the positive rate of P16 decreased along with the increase of the grade. The expression of P16 and CDK4 in the breast carcinoma didn’t show any significant relation to the patient age, tumor size,lymphatic metastasis and the presence or absence of ER, PR. The cyclinD1-positive rates in the breast carcinomas ascended as the grade increasing although they didn’t show significant difference among the gradeⅠ, Ⅱand Ⅲ(P>0.05). [Conclusions] The underexpression of P16 and overexpression of CK4, cyclinD1 may play a role in the initiation and development of breast carcinomas. |
